Way back in January, I had my first "big off" in nigh on 19 years. Up till then i'd been riding my Shoei Synchrotec helmet on the street and my Shoei RF1000 on the track. With the resulting decomissioning of the Synchrotec it was time to replace my street helmet !
So coinciding with the purchase of "wee Billy" I went helmet shopping and chose a Shoei Hornet DS in Matt Black as the new replacement. I knew that with the Hornbet DS I'd get a lot more
wind noise from the visor. What i didn't expect was how well the visor shielded my eyes from the sun, allowing use of a non tinted face shiel;d for the first time in 4 years. I can also fit my Oakley perscription glasses under the Shoei, so they serve as my sunglasses as well as letting me actually see while riding :) Good thing that the shield works so well, because a tinted face shielf for the hornet DS is a scary $82 USD on the shoei website !!! is that daylight robbery or what ?
Better not scratch it then ! Overall fit is good, but after a few hours the helmet is still pinching my ears, even after 1600 miles, which is kinda unusual for me in this size of a Shoei. I'm hoping it beds in quickly as the larger size was much too big off the getgo.
Ventilation is something i havent really noticed working too well on this helmet, opening and closing the vents seems to make little effect, but i am biased , my last ride was on the hottest day of the year :) so i'll report back on that one.
The helmet was also nigh on 500 bucks, so with hindsight i'd have to recomend to only buy one if you really want n Enduro styled helmet that makes you look like "Master Chief" ...especially when Shoei has other less expensive , very well made helmets that are lighter, less noisy and cheaper to buy face shields for.
However, if like me being cool is all that matters, then certainly go and check out the Shoei Hornet DS, and dinnae forget your wallet !
The Shoei Hornet DS has a MSRP of $482.99 as reviewed. You can check out the Hornet DS from Shoei at the Shoei USA website.
